Output 64bfcc7f56754590ab1e99806b98b16576678e37028389a104ad93a26eb931e3:1

value
1856960
script pubkey
OP_0 OP_PUSHBYTES_20 d58e887e049de8b3f119978a107d791b98836159
address
ltc1q6k8gslsynh5t8ugej79pqlterwvgxc2evjeu6e
transaction
64bfcc7f56754590ab1e99806b98b16576678e37028389a104ad93a26eb931e3
spent
true